A friend and I are working on the Shuttle SK41G. We wanted to purchase the SS40G but they have been discontinued and are hard to find here in the States now. While we don't need the AGP slot, the onboard USB 2.0 might come in handy. Pne design issue with the SK41G is that it has no pre-built SPDIF on the case. The case front does support an SPDIF-in. There is support for SPDIF on the board, so I have pulled the jumper for the front audio (which I don;t need) and used a spare SPDIF In and OUT bracket/cable which fits nicely in where the AGP card bracket would have been. I'm Planning on matching the box with a Logitech Z-680 speaker system which has the doby digital, DTS and ProLogic II decoders built in.
My friend is trying to build his box based on Win2K while I am going the linux route with mine. (We have identical hardware though) Installed Suse 8.0 on Saturday along with Freevo. Music playback and DVD work fine with Freevo. Still need to read up on configuring this however as TV has no audio (probably something with setting the correct mixer for the loopback line-input - BTW TV card is AverMedia Studio Deluxe (w/FM Tuner and remote..) Also actually viewing TV blanks the main Freevo window and launhes another with the TV image (but that window is in background by default - more reading & config to go obviously) Haven't tested tv-out yet, need to get LIRC configured for the AverMedia remote, FM-Tuner software has yet to be selected.
